This is my explanation of what an AI agents is, explained as simply as I possibly can (and as I currently understand it):

An AI Agent is basically a software framework wrapped around (any) LLM, and then empowered to a) be able to make autonomous decisions and b) has access to different tools like;

  • the ability to search the web for up to date information
  • scan github repositories
  • read folder structures
  • produce files/ documents
  • send e-mails etc.

Here's a metaphore: Your job is to hammer a nail into a plank, but you don't have a hammer or any other kind of tools. An LLM without an agent is sort of in the same position. Sure, it can probably somewhat get the nail in, but the result probably won't be very good.

Organize your tabs by group #techtips

You can select multiple tabs by holding Ctrl and clicking your desired tabs, then right click and select Add tabs to new group. Now you can name it, colorize it, collapse it, save it etc. Neat!

*Should work in most browsers. In this example: #brave

Browser hotkeys for Tabs #techtips

Everyone knows that you can open a new tab in your web browser using Ctrl + T. Less known is that Ctrl + W will close the active tab and Ctrl + Tab will cycle through your open tabs. You can even use Ctrl + Shift + Tab to cycle backwards.

#windows (on #osx replace Ctrl with Cmd)

With the shortcut Win + Arrow Keys you can tile two windows perfectly or even move the window from Monitor 1 to Monitor 2 without using your mouse! #techtips #windows #keyboardshortcuts

If you click a link with the mousewheel, it will open the link in a new tab. If you already knew, good for you! If you didn't, you're welcome.
